from __future__ import annotations
import statistics
from dagster import (
AssetCheckResult,
AssetCheckSeverity,
AssetExecutionContext,
MaterializeResult,
asset,
asset_check,
)
from dagster_hf_datasets import hf_dataset_asset
from datasets import Dataset
# ── Config 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
#
# SAMPLE_SIZE controls CPU runtime. BLIP-base captioning takes roughly
# 0.5-2s/image on CPU, so 40 images runs in ~1-2 minutes. Increase for
# a richer demo; runtime scales roughly linearly.
SAMPLE_SIZE = 40
NSFW_THRESHOLD = 0.5 # DiffusionDB image_nsfw / prompt_nsfw scores, 0-1
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D = 0.2 # MiniLM cosine similarity, prompt vs. generated caption
# ── Step 1: Ingest pre-generated synthetic images ────────────────────────────
#
# DiffusionDB already contains Stable-Diffusion-generated images paired
# with the prompts used to create them. This sidesteps running diffusion
# inference entirely — there's no GPU step in this pipeline. The "synthetic"
# framing comes from the images themselves (AI-generated), not from any
# generation step performed here.
@hf_dataset_asset(
path="poloclub/diffusiondb",
config="2m_random_1k",
split="train",
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
io_manager_key="hf_parquet_io_manager",
)
def diffusiondb_sample(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
dataset: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Ingest a small sample of pre-generated Stable Diffusion images + prompts.
DiffusionDB's `2m_random_1k` config provides 1,000 random
(image, prompt, generation-params) triples. Only the first
`SAMPLE_SIZE` rows are kept to bound CPU runtime for downstream
captioning steps.
"""
n = min(SAMPLE_SIZE, len(dataset))
sample = dataset.select(range(n))
context.log.info("Loaded DiffusionDB sample: %s / %s rows", n, len(dataset))
context.log.info("Columns: %s", sample.column_names)
return MaterializeResult(
value=sample,
metadata={
"rows": n,
"source_rows_available": len(dataset),
"columns": sample.column_names,
"source_dataset": "poloclub/diffusiondb",
"config": "2m_random_1k",
"fingerprint": sample._fingerprint,
},
)
# ── Step 2: NSFW-based quality filtering ──────────────────────────────────────
#
# DiffusionDB ships precomputed image_nsfw / prompt_nsfw scores from the
# original collection pipeline. Filtering on these requires no model —
# it's free quality filtering using existing metadata.
@asset(
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
io_manager_key="hf_parquet_io_manager",
)
def nsfw_filtered(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
diffusiondb_sample: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Drop rows flagged by DiffusionDB's precomputed NSFW scores.
`image_nsfw` and `prompt_nsfw` are floats in [0, 1] (or -1 if not
scored). Rows scoring >= NSFW_THRESHOLD on either field are dropped.
Unscored (-1) rows pass through.
"""
before = len(diffusiondb_sample)
def is_safe(example: dict) -> bool:
img_nsfw = example.get("image_nsfw", -1.0)
prompt_nsfw = example.get("prompt_nsfw", -1.0)
if img_nsfw is not None and img_nsfw >= NSFW_THRESHOLD:
return False
if prompt_nsfw is not None and prompt_nsfw >= NSFW_THRESHOLD:
return False
return True
filtered = diffusiondb_sample.filter(is_safe, desc="NSFW filter")
after = len(filtered)
context.log.info("NSFW filter: %s → %s rows (%s dropped)", before, after, before - after)
context.add_output_metadata(
{
"rows_in": before,
"rows_out": after,
"dropped": before - after,
"nsfw_threshold": NSFW_THRESHOLD,
}
)
return MaterializeResult(
value=filtered,
metadata={
"rows": after,
"rows_in": before,
"rows_out": after,
"dropped": before - after,
"nsfw_threshold": NSFW_THRESHOLD,
},
)
# ── Step 3: Synthetic caption generation (BLIP, CPU) ──────────────────────────
#
# This is the "VLM evaluation" step from the original spec, inverted:
# rather than using a VLM to *score* generated images, we use a small
# captioning VLM (BLIP-base, ~990MB) to *generate* a caption for each
# image. BLIP-base runs comfortably on CPU for small batches.
_blip_processor = None
_blip_model = None
def _load_blip():
"""Lazily load BLIP captioning model (downloads ~990MB on first run)."""
global _blip_processor, _blip_model
if _blip_model is None:
from transformers import BlipForConditionalGeneration, BlipProcessor
_blip_processor = BlipProcessor.from_pretrained("Salesforce/blip-image-captioning-base")
_blip_model = BlipForConditionalGeneration.from_pretrained(
"Salesforce/blip-image-captioning-base"
)
_blip_model.eval()
return _blip_processor, _blip_model
@asset(
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
io_manager_key="hf_parquet_io_manager",
)
def synthetic_captions(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
nsfw_filtered: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Generate a caption for each image using BLIP-base (CPU inference).
Adds a `generated_caption` column. Each caption is generated
independently — no batching — to keep memory bounded on CPU.
"""
import torch
processor, model = _load_blip()
captions: list[str] = []
for i, example in enumerate(nsfw_filtered):
img = example["image"].convert("RGB")
inputs = processor(img, return_tensors="pt")
with torch.no_grad():
out = model.generate(**inputs, max_new_tokens=30)
caption = processor.decode(out[0], skip_special_tokens=True)
captions.append(caption)
if i % 10 == 0:
context.log.info("Captioned %s / %s images", i, len(nsfw_filtered))
captioned = nsfw_filtered.add_column("generated_caption", captions)
avg_len = statistics.mean(len(c.split()) for c in captions)
context.log.info("Captioning complete. Avg caption length: %.1f words", avg_len)
context.add_output_metadata(
{
"rows": len(captioned),
"model": "Salesforce/blip-image-captioning-base",
"avg_caption_length_words": round(avg_len, 2),
}
)
return MaterializeResult(
value=captioned,
metadata={
"rows": len(captioned),
"model": "Salesforce/blip-image-captioning-base",
"avg_caption_length_words": round(avg_len, 2),
},
)
# ── Step 4: Caption-prompt alignment scoring (MiniLM, CPU) ────────────────────
#
# Automated evaluation step: scores how semantically aligned the
# BLIP-generated caption is with the original DiffusionDB prompt
# using sentence-embedding cosine similarity. all-MiniLM-L6-v2 is
# ~90MB and runs fast on CPU.
_sentence_model = None
def _load_sentence_model():
"""Lazily load the sentence-embedding model (downloads ~90MB on first run)."""
global _sentence_model
if _sentence_model is None:
from sentence_transformers import SentenceTransformer
_sentence_model = SentenceTransformer("all-MiniLM-L6-v2", device="cpu")
return _sentence_model
@asset(
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
io_manager_key="hf_parquet_io_manager",
)
def caption_alignment_scores(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
synthetic_captions: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Score semantic alignment between original prompt and generated caption.
Adds an `alignment_score` column: cosine similarity between
sentence embeddings of `prompt` and `generated_caption`, in [-1, 1].
Low scores indicate the BLIP caption diverged significantly from
what the prompt asked for — useful for flagging generation failures
or captioning failures.
"""
from sentence_transformers import util
model = _load_sentence_model()
scores: list[float] = []
for i, example in enumerate(synthetic_captions):
emb = model.encode(
[example["prompt"], example["generated_caption"]],
convert_to_tensor=True,
)
score = float(util.cos_sim(emb[0], emb[1]))
scores.append(score)
if i % 10 == 0:
context.log.info("Scored %s / %s pairs", i, len(synthetic_captions))
scored = synthetic_captions.add_column("alignment_score", scores)
context.log.info(
"Alignment scores — min: %.3f, max: %.3f, mean: %.3f",
min(scores), max(scores), statistics.mean(scores),
)
context.add_output_metadata(
{
"rows": len(scored),
"model": "all-MiniLM-L6-v2",
"alignment_score_min": round(min(scores), 3),
"alignment_score_max": round(max(scores), 3),
"alignment_score_mean": round(statistics.mean(scores), 3),
}
)
return MaterializeResult(
value=scored,
metadata={
"rows": len(scored),
"model": "all-MiniLM-L6-v2",
"alignment_score_min": round(min(scores), 3),
"alignment_score_max": round(max(scores), 3),
"alignment_score_mean": round(statistics.mean(scores), 3),
},
)
# ── Step 5: Final filtered synthetic dataset ──────────────────────────────────
@asset(
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
io_manager_key="hf_parquet_io_manager",
)
def synthetic_dataset_final(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
caption_alignment_scores: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Filter to rows whose generated caption aligns well with the original prompt.
Rows with `alignment_score < 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D` are dropped. The
output is a synthetic image-caption-prompt triple dataset suitable
for downstream fine-tuning or evaluation harness use.
"""
before = len(caption_alignment_scores)
filtered = caption_alignment_scores.filter(
lambda ex: ex["alignment_score"] >= 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
desc="Alignment filter",
)
after = len(filtered)
keep_columns = ["image", "prompt", "generated_caption", "alignment_score", "seed", "cfg", "sampler"]
available = [c for c in keep_columns if c in filtered.column_names]
drop_columns = [c for c in filtered.column_names if c not in available]
final = filtered.remove_columns(drop_columns) if drop_columns else filtered
context.log.info(
"Alignment filter: %s → %s rows (%s dropped, threshold=%.2f)",
before, after, before - after, 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
)
context.add_output_metadata(
{
"rows_in": before,
"rows_out": after,
"dropped": before - after,
"alignment_threshold": 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
"columns": final.column_names,
}
)
return MaterializeResult(
value=final,
metadata={
"rows": len(final),
"rows_in": before,
"rows_out": after,
"dropped": before - after,
"alignment_threshold": 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
"columns": final.column_names,
},
)
# ── Step 6: Generation report ─────────────────────────────────────────────────
@asset(
group_name="synthetic_multimodal_generation",
)
def synthetic_generation_report(
context: AssetExecutionContext,
diffusiondb_sample: Dataset,
nsfw_filtered: Dataset,
caption_alignment_scores: Dataset,
synthetic_dataset_final: Dataset,
) -> MaterializeResult:
"""Funnel report across the synthetic generation + filtering pipeline."""
stages = {
"raw_sample": len(diffusiondb_sample),
"after_nsfw_filter": len(nsfw_filtered),
"after_captioning": len(caption_alignment_scores),
"after_alignment_filter": len(synthetic_dataset_final),
}
scores = [ex["alignment_score"] for ex in caption_alignment_scores]
report = {
"stages": stages,
"final_retention_pct": round(stages["after_alignment_filter"] / stages["raw_sample"] * 100, 2)
if stages["raw_sample"] else 0.0,
"alignment_score_mean": round(statistics.mean(scores), 3) if scores else None,
"alignment_score_min": round(min(scores), 3) if scores else None,
"alignment_score_max": round(max(scores), 3) if scores else None,
}
context.log.info("Synthetic generation funnel: %s", stages)
context.add_output_metadata(
{
**{f"stage_{k}": v for k, v in stages.items()},
"final_retention_pct": report["final_retention_pct"],
"alignment_score_mean": report["alignment_score_mean"],
}
)
return MaterializeResult(
value=report,
metadata={
**{f"stage_{k}": v for k, v in stages.items()},
"final_retention_pct": report["final_retention_pct"],
"alignment_score_mean": report["alignment_score_mean"],
},
)
# ── Asset checks 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
@asset_check(
asset=synthetic_dataset_final,
description="Final dataset has non-empty generated captions for every row",
)
def check_no_empty_captions(synthetic_dataset_final: Dataset) -> AssetCheckResult:
empty = sum(
1 for ex in synthetic_dataset_final
if not ex.get("generated_caption") or len(ex["generated_caption"].strip()) == 0
)
return AssetCheckResult(
passed=empty == 0,
severity=AssetCheckSeverity.ERROR,
metadata={"empty_caption_count": empty},
)
@asset_check(
asset=synthetic_dataset_final,
description="Mean alignment score in final dataset is above the filter threshold",
)
def check_mean_alignment(synthetic_dataset_final: Dataset) -> AssetCheckResult:
if len(synthetic_dataset_final) == 0:
return AssetCheckResult(
passed=False,
severity=AssetCheckSeverity.WARN,
metadata={"reason": "no rows survived alignment filter"},
)
scores = [ex["alignment_score"] for ex in synthetic_dataset_final]
mean_score = statistics.mean(scores)
return AssetCheckResult(
passed=mean_score >= 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
severity=AssetCheckSeverity.WARN,
metadata={
"mean_alignment_score": round(mean_score, 3),
"threshold": ALIGNMENT_THRESHOLD,
"rows": len(synthetic_dataset_final),
},
)
